Ghio, Spanu and Manowiecki seal titles on Finals Day in Jeri - Mathis Ghio and Maddalena Spanu have been crowned 2025 World Cup champions. It’s the fourth successive title for the Frenchman who has been the fleet’s dominant figure since the competition’s inception. For the 19 year old Italian, it tops off a year of remarkable success that’s also seen her become Formula Wing European and World Champion. She also won the Women’s title here in Jeri. The Men’s title was won by Kamil Manowieski who celebrates his second successive win of the season-ending event in Brazil. The Pole can be proud of a dominating performance in tough conditions.

It is not that simple to upgrade to lithium. Pierre explains why, and how he is doing the upgrade on our Riviera 5400 Sport yacht. Riviera yachts are built in Australia, and when they are shipped to the USA they add on a 110 V system. This adds a bit of complexity to designing a safe way to install lithium batteries.

We make an early escape from the Giens Peninsula to stay ahead of strong winds forecast for later in the day. The headland near Toulon is notorious for accelerating the breeze, and once in open water, the waves can quickly build—so timing is everything. With a smooth passage behind us, we drop anchor off Saint-Cyr-sur-Mer and wait for the wind to turn before crossing the bay to La Ciotat. This charming French town welcomes us with a large harbour, winding old streets, and plenty of cafés, restaurants, and small shops to explore. La Ciotat is a stop well worth making as we look for our next weather window to continue west along the Mediterranean coast.
